| Paul |
Paul Gallico is an author cited by JKR many times over as amongst her favorites. She particularly noted her love of his novel Manx Mouse (1968) in an interview on the "Today Show" with Katie Couric (October 2000). | Paul |
(Saint) - A Jew who was converted to Christianity and who took the gospel to the Gentiles. Wrote many of the epistles.

| pause |
The momentary stopping in a speech to give additional emphasis to a particular word, phrase, or idea.
